Each year, the Silver City Rotary Club offers two $1,500 college scholarships to qualified graduating seniors from Grant County high schools. The 2019 scholarship competition is now open. The application is available online by going to the Rotary Club website here and clicking on the College Scholarship Application link on the home page.

This year’s application deadline is March 15, 2019. By that time, the online application and all supporting materials must have been submitted to the club.

Rotary is an organization of business and professional leaders united worldwide, who provide humanitarian service, encourage high ethical standards in all vocations, and help build goodwill and peace in the world. Rotary is the world’s oldest and largest service organization, with more than 1.2 million members in more than 168 countries. Since its founding in 1923, the Silver City Rotary Club has provided support and service to numerous non-profit organizations and civic causes in Silver City and Grant County as well as supporting and participating in humanitarian projects sponsored by Rotary International.
